In this hands-on workshop, children will learn observational drawing techniques and sketch around the museum to capture details of the building, objects on display, and people.
By exploring a variety of illustrated zines and books, participants will discover how composition and layout contribute to storytelling and visual themes. The workshop includes paper-folding techniques for creating concertina books or poster-zines. Using these skills, each child will create a personal zine with drawings and collage, and have the opportunity to present it to the group.
Learning outcomes:
- Observational drawing techniques
- Technical skills using mixed media on paper
- Fundamentals of zine-making
- Visual storytelling and communication
- Presenting finished work
